2. Grab a Bargain Coffee at the Drive-Thru
Coffee runs just got more exciting. Peet’s Coffee has brought back its popular license plate discount, and it’s one of the more fun promotions in the city this week.
The concept is simple, the last two digits of your car’s plate number determine your discount, with some customers scoring up to AED75 off. If your plate includes 971, there’s even a flat AED75 discount available during the promotion.
Running across drive-thru locations in Al Wasl, Motor City and Al Furjan, it’s a fun excuse to take the scenic route for your caffeine fix.

3. Spend an Evening at Global Village
Great news for outdoor lovers, Global Village is back, and it’s the perfect excuse to plan an evening out this week.
After a brief closure, the much-loved destination has reopened for its landmark 30th season, welcoming visitors back from 5 pm on April 20. If you’ve missed strolling through its lively streets, sampling global street food or browsing unique finds, now’s the time to return.
A single ticket gives you access to 30 cultural pavilions representing over 90 cultures, plus attractions like the Emirati heritage zone and the vibrant Road of Asia. With entry starting from AED25, it’s one of Dubai’s most affordable and entertaining nights out. The park stays open daily from 4 pm until midnight Sunday to Wednesday, and until 1 am Thursday to Saturday, running through May 10.
